#388130 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#388130 is composed of 22% red, 50.6% green and 18.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 62.8% yellow and 49.4% black. It has a hue angle of 114.1 degrees, a saturation of 45.8% and a lightness of 34.7%. #388130 color hex could be obtained by blending #70ff60 with #000300.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

● #388130 color description : Dark moderate lime green.
#388130 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#388130 has RGB values of R:56, G:129, B:48 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0, Y:0.63, K:0.49. Its decimal value is 3703088.

Shades and Tints of #388130
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f2faf1 is the lightest one.
